Motorhome Parking: Aires and Services Near Quimper
For motorhome enthusiasts planning a visit to Quimper, finding suitable parking and service areas is paramount. The Finistère region, and Quimper in particular, offers several options to accommodate your needs. Currently, there are approximately 11 motorhome service and parking areas identified in and around Quimper. These facilities cater to various types of motorhomes and provide essential services such as water, waste disposal, and overnight stays.
These aires are often a mix of public (municipal, motorway) and private (camping-car d'hôtes) locations, ensuring a good range of choices. When selecting an aire, consider factors like proximity to attractions, available facilities, and any associated fees. It's always advisable to check the latest information and potentially book in advance, especially during peak tourist seasons, to secure your spot.

Carpooling in Quimper: Connect and Save
Carpooling offers an eco-friendly and cost-effective way to travel, both to and within Quimper. If you're looking to find a carpool or offer a ride, Quimper has designated carpooling areas. These spots are strategically located to facilitate easy pick-ups and drop-offs.
To find these areas, you can utilise online mapping services and transport apps. Searching for "Aire de covoiturage à Quimper" will provide you with addresses, contact details, and routes. These areas are typically well-marked and accessible, making them a convenient option for travellers looking to share journeys and reduce their carbon footprint.

Quimper-Bretagne Airport (UIP) serves the region, and for those arriving by air, a convenient shuttle service connects the airport to the city centre. The local transport network, operated by QUB, offers an efficient way to get around Quimper and its surrounding areas.

Airport Shuttle Service:
To utilise the shuttle service, you typically need to book your journey in advance, often by the day before your flight before 5:15 PM. You can contact the commercial agency via email at [email protected] or by phone at 02 98 95 26 27. The fare is a modest €1.50 for a single journey. A "Duo" ticket, valid for two trips or two people, costs €2.60.
SMS Ticket Option:
A convenient new option is the SMS ticket. For €1.50, you can purchase a single journey ticket by sending an SMS. Simply text "1H" to 93029. The cost is debited from your mobile phone bill or deducted from your pre-paid account without any additional charges. This service is available without registration or commitment and is compatible with major French mobile carriers (Bouygues Télécom, Orange, SFR, Free) and their sub-brands. The SMS ticket acts as your proof of travel and is valid for one hour from the time of receipt, including any necessary connections within the QUB network. Ensure you purchase it just before boarding as it cannot be bought in advance for later use.
